Samuel Billaud Chablis Vaillon 2018 - DUTY PAID
Pretty aromas of crisp green orchard fruit, dried white flowers, oyster shell and orange introduce the 2018 Chablis 1er Cru Vaillons Vieilles Vignes, a satiny, medium to full-bodied wine that's bright and incisive, with racy acids and a chalky finish. Crisp, clean and pure Chablis - This House is now receiving stunning reviews... 91 Points, Rob

Bollinger RD Champagne 2008 - IN BOND
New release of 2008 R.D. from Champagne Bollinger. The 2008 is a gorgeous blend of 71% Pinot Noir and 29% Chardonnay: 90% of the fruit is from Grand Cru vineyards (and the remainder from Premier Crus) - mainly Ay and Verzenay for the Pinot Noir, and Le Mesnil-sur-Oger and Cramant for the Chardonnay.

Jadot Saint Veran Mâconnais 2021 - DUTY PAID
Poised and elegant, this shows what lovely wines Jadot make in Macon Crus. Dry and fine with touch of soft peachy fruit and delicate nutty notes.
Saint Véran is a small commune in the Mâconnais region. To the north are the Pouilly-Fuissé, Pouilly-Loché and Pouilly-Vinzelles appellations.
